Curious About Ashanti’s Financial Status?
Ashanti, with a net worth of $5 million, is a celebrated American singer and actress. Her journey has been laden with triumphs, establishing her as a prominent figure in the music industry. Her acting portfolio is equally impressive, with remarkable performances to her credit.
Marking her entry into the music realm was her debut album, “Ashanti,” featuring the chart-topping single “Foolish.” This album made history with the highest first-week sales for a debut artist’s album and earned her a Grammy Award for Best Contemporary R&B Album.
Ashanti continued to reign over the R&B charts with albums like “Chapter II” and “Concrete Rose,” delivering hits such as “Rock Wit U (Awww Baby)” and “Only U.” She swiftly became a prominent figure in the early-2000s R&B and hip-hop scenes, frequently collaborating with industry heavyweights like Ja Rule and Fat Joe.
Beyond her music stardom, Ashanti delved into acting, showcasing her talent in movies like “Coach Carter,” “John Tucker Must Die,” and “Resident Evil: Extinction.” Her versatility as an entertainer has elevated her to a household name, extending her influence beyond the realms of music.

A Glimpse into Her Early Years
Born Ashanti Shequoiya Douglas on October 23rd, 1980, in Glen Cove, New York, she inherited a musical heritage from both her parents—a former dancer and a singer. Inspired by the Ashanti Empire’s legacy in Ghana, she pursued her passion for music from a young age. Recognizing her daughter’s potential, Ashanti’s mother discovered her talent when she caught her singing along to a Mary J. Blige track at the age of 12.
Despite her vocal prowess, Ashanti’s initial trysts with showbiz were as an actress, appearing as an extra in various films during her childhood. Although studios recognized her potential, she found it challenging to kickstart her career, leading her to network and forge connections at Murder, Inc. Records in hopes of gaining recognition.
Her Path to Stardom
Spotted by producer Irv Gotti at Murder, Inc., Ashanti was frequently tasked with writing hooks for rappers and lending her vocals to tracks. After featuring on songs by Big Pun and Cadillac Tah, she landed her breakthrough moment. Her collaboration with Fat Joe on “What’s Luv?” and Ja Rule on “Always On Time” catapulted her to the top two chart positions simultaneously, igniting her career and leaving many in awe.
Her debut single in 2002, “Foolish,” remains her most triumphant track to date, reigning atop the Billboard Hot 100 for ten consecutive weeks. This single laid the foundation for her eponymous album, Ashanti, which soared to the summit of the Billboard Top 200 and sold over six million copies globally, earning her a Grammy Award.
Chapter II her second album, hit shelves in 2003, achieving platinum status despite falling short of her debut’s success. The album featured the hit “Rock Wit U,” which secured the second slot on the charts. Following a Christmas album, Ashanti unleashed Concrete Rose, another platinum-selling album acclaimed in the UK for the single “Only U.”
In 2005, Ashanti pivoted towards acting, landing roles in Coach Carter and The Muppets’ Wizard of Oz. Subsequent years saw her starring in movies like John Tucker Must Die in 2006 and Resident Evil: Extinction in 2007.
Her return to the music scene in 2008 with the album The Declaration faced dwindling sales compared to her previous successes. However, the single “The Way That I Love You” peaked at number two on the charts. Departing from Murder, Inc. Records in 2009, her relationship with Irv Gotti hit a rough patch, leading to a prolonged period of silence between the two.

This hiatus marked Ashanti’s musical intermission, resurfacing in 2011 after starring in the production The Wiz. Initiating the release of singles for her fifth studio album, Braveheart, she unveiled tracks like “The Woman You Love” featuring Busta Rhymes and “No One Greater.”
The album eventually saw light in 2014, while Ashanti concurrently reignited her acting pursuits. Becoming a recurring player in the seventh season of Army Wives, she graced screens in Law & Order and the Christmas flick Christmas in the City. Met with acclaim, Braveheart garnered praise for its contemporary sound and empowering lyrics.
In the years that followed, Ashanti remained relatively low-key in music but engaged in collaborations, notably contributing to “The Hamilton Mixtape.” Confirming speculations, in 2017, she announced a collaborative seventh studio album with Ja Rule. Transitioning back to the music scene in 2019, she dropped singles like “Pretty Little Thing,” a collaboration with Afro B, while also venturing into film production with Stuck. Her musical journey continued in 2021 with the release of the single “2:35 (I Want You),” and in 2022, she featured on Diddy’s “Gotta Move On” remix alongside Bryson.

Musical Style
Ashanti is known for her sultry, sweet soprano voice, with Janet Jackson, Whitney Houston, and Mariah Carey being her main influences – though it was Mary J. Blige who truly inspired her to pursue singing.
Charity Work
Ashanti has been actively involved in various philanthropic endeavors over the years. She has notably raised awareness about domestic violence, especially early in her career with the single “Rain On Me.” All proceeds from a $5 minidisc were donated to domestic violence charities. Additionally, she has supported Hurricane Katrina relief efforts and engaged in fundraising for cancer, female empowerment, and the Jumpstart reading program.
Personal Life
Rapper Nelly and Ashanti were in a well-known relationship for a decade. After dating since 2004, they parted ways in 2014 but later reconciled. In November 2023, Ashanti and Nelly announced they were expecting a child together.
Real Estate
In 2003, Ashanti purchased a home in Old Westbury, New York, for $1.95 million. She put this residence on the market in July 2022 for $2.2 million. The property, built in 1999 on 2 acres, was eventually sold in August 2023 for its original purchase price of $1.95 million.
